摘要

背景:新型口服抗凝剂(NOACs)越来越多地用于静脉血栓栓塞(VTE)的治疗。使用NOAC是预防非瓣膜性房颤和治疗累及四肢的急性静脉血栓栓塞和肺栓塞的标准护理。相比之下,文献中的大多数指南都支持使用低分子肝素(LMWH)和维生素K拮抗剂(VKA)治疗急性门静脉血栓(PVT)。评价NOAC在治疗急性门静脉血栓中的应用的文献很少。本综述基于当前文献中的最新数据,重点关注NOACs治疗伴有或不伴有肝硬化的急性PVT患者的安全性和有效性。方法:通过在以下医学数据库中进行一系列高级搜索进行系统评价:PubMed、BioMed Central、Cochrane和Google Scholar。使用的关键词:NOAC, DOAC(直接口服抗凝剂),门静脉血栓形成,利伐沙班,阿哌沙班,达比加群,依多沙班。有关门静脉血栓患者使用新型抗凝剂的文章被纳入。结果:无论是否存在肝硬化,NOACs与传统抗凝剂治疗急性PVT的不良事件,包括出血事件(主要和次要)和抗凝失败(血栓扩散或PVT复发)相似。结论:新型口服抗凝剂是治疗伴有或不伴有肝硬化的急性门静脉血栓形成的安全有效的选择,可替代传统的低分子肝素和维生素K拮抗剂抗凝治疗。

Newer Oral Anticoagulants in the Treatment of Acute Portal Vein Thrombosis in Patients with and without Cirrhosis.

Background: Newer oral anticoagulants (NOACs) are being utilized increasingly for the treatment of venous thromboembolism (VTE). NOAC use is the standard of care for stroke prophylaxis in nonvalvular atrial fibrillation and treatment of acute VTE involving extremities and pulmonary embolism. In contrast, most guidelines in the literature support the treatment of acute portal vein thrombosis (PVT) with low molecular weight heparin (LMWH) and vitamin K antagonists (VKA). Literature evaluating NOAC use in the treatment of acute portal vein thrombosis is sparse. This review focuses on the safety and efficacy of the use of NOACs in the treatment of acute PVT in patients, with or without concomitant cirrhosis, based on the most recent data available in the current literature.

Methods: A systematic review was conducted through a series of advanced searches in the following medical databases: PubMed, BioMed Central, Cochrane, and Google Scholar. Keywords utilized were as follows: NOAC, DOAC (direct oral anticoagulants), portal vein thrombosis, rivaroxaban, apixaban, dabigatran, and edoxaban. Articles related to newer anticoagulant use in patients with portal vein thrombosis were included.

Results: The adverse events, including bleeding events (major and minor) and the failure of anticoagulation (propagation of thrombus or recurrence of PVT), are similar between the NOACs and traditional anticoagulants for the treatment of acute PVT, irrespective of the presence of cirrhosis.

Conclusions: Newer oral anticoagulants are safe and efficacious alternatives to traditional anticoagulation with low molecular weight heparin and vitamin K antagonists in the treatment of acute portal vein thrombosis with or without cirrhosis.
